Future Procurement Trends in Industrial & Commercial Smart Carts (2026–2030)

The global industrial equipment landscape is undergoing a systemic migration from legacy lead-acid, manually pushed trolleys to high-voltage, connected, electric smart cart architectures. Procurement executives and logistics engineers are no longer searching merely for static material handlers; modern supply chains demand intelligent electric mobility platforms equipped with IoT telemetry, automated weight sensing, and lithium-iron-phosphate (LiFePO4) energy systems.

Information Gain Insight: According to global enterprise supply chain audits, transitioning commercial vehicle fleets and material handling trolleys from legacy 48V lead-acid to integrated 72V smart lithium-ion systems reduces operational downtime by up to 68% and decreases total cost of ownership (TCO) by 42% over a 5-year operational lifecycle.

As commercial spaces—ranging from automated fulfillment centers and multi-story urban warehouses to sprawling luxury resorts and golf communities—strive for carbon neutrality and operational efficiency, B2B procurement managers must prioritize four major technological shifts:

1. Shift to High-Voltage 72V Lithium Power

Traditional lead-acid packs require continuous watering, acid leak maintenance, and suffer from voltage sag under heavy load. Contemporary OEM specifications favor maintenance-free 72V 150Ah LiFePO4 modules that deliver sustained torque, zero terminal corrosion, and rapid opportunity charging.

2. Programmable CAN-Bus & Wireless Controls

Smart carts now integrate digital motor controllers (such as Navitas 600-Amp units) linked with wireless telemetry. Operators can dynamically limit top speeds, recalibrate regenerative braking torque, and monitor battery state-of-charge via mobile interfaces or fleet dashboards.

3. Multi-Terrain & Stair-Climbing Adaptability

Urban delivery logistics face multi-story structural barriers. The demand for specialized crawler track mechanisms and tri-wheel stair-climbing gearboxes (capable of lifting 500kg payloads up 45-degree inclines) is experiencing exponential growth across international logistics hubs.

4. Modular Chassis & Custom OEM Tooling

Procurement buyers are moving away from off-the-shelf single-purpose models. OEM customization—including adjustable hydraulic scissor tables, custom deck sizes, independent double A-arm suspensions, and DOT-certified safety equipment—is now a standard mandate in procurement RFPs.

How do 72V lithium-ion systems perform compared to traditional 48V lead-acid systems?

72V lithium-ion systems offer significantly higher electrical efficiency, reduced heat generation, and zero voltage drop under high-torque demands (such as steep inclines or heavy cargo loads). Unlike lead-acid batteries, our lithium packs require zero liquid topping, operate reliably across wide temperature ranges (-20°C to +55°C), charge to 80% capacity within 1-2 hours, and deliver over 3,500 full charge cycles with a 10-year design life.
